Giants acquired TE Darren Waller from the Raiders in exchange for the 100th overall pick in the 2023 NFL Draft.
After laying low on the first day of free agency, the Giant came through with a splash on Day 2 when they acquired Waller from the Raiders in exchange for the 100th overall pick, which was acquired from the Chiefs in the Kadarius Toney trade. Waller burst on the scene with back-to-back 1,000-yard seasons in 2019 and 2020 but has totaled just 83-1053-5 in 20 games over the last two seasons. Waller is one of the best receiving tight ends in the league when healthy, but staying on the field has proved challenging for the soon-to-be 31-year-old tight end. Still, Waller would have been the best pass-catching option on the Giants last season and is an immediate upgrade for the offense.
